Abstract

The electrochemical deposition by pulse current of Zn-Co alloy coatings on steel was examined, with the aim to find out whether pulse plating could produce alloys that could offer a better corrosion protection. The influence of on-time and the average current density on the cathodic current efficiency, coating morphology, surface roughness and corrosion stability in 3% NaCl was examined. At the same Ton/Toff ratio the current efficiency was insignificantly smaller for deposition at higher average current density. It was shown that, depending on the on-time, pulse plating could produce more homogenous alloy coatings with finer morphology, as compared to deposits obtained by direct current. The surface roughness was the greatest for Zn-Co alloy coatings deposited with direct current, as compared with alloy coatings deposited with pulse current, for both examined average current densities. It was also shown that Zn-Co alloy coatings deposited by pulse current could increase the corrosion stability of Zn-Co alloy coatings on steel. Namely, alloy coatings deposited with pulse current showed higher corrosion stability, as compared with alloy coatings deposited with direct current, for almost all examined cathodic times, Ton. Alloy coatings deposited at higher average current density showed greater corrosion stability as compared with coatings deposited by pulse current at smaller average current density. It was shown that deposits obtained with pulse current and cathodic time of 10 ms had the poorest corrosion stability, for both investigated average deposition current density. Among all investigated alloy coatings the highest corrosion stability was obtained for Zn-Co alloy coatings deposited with pulsed current at higher average current density (jav = 4 A dm-2).

Kao široko korišćene prevlake na čeliku, mogu se znatno poboljšati njegovim legiranjem [1,2,3]. Legiranjem se dobijaju prevlake znatno boljih mehaničkih, fizičkih i elektrohemijskih svojstava, a koroziona stabilnost legura zavisi od sastava rastvora za taloženje i parametara taloženja. U prethodnim istraživanjima je pokazano [14,15,16,17] da su prevlake najveće korozione stabilnosti dobijene taloženjem iz hloridnog rastvora sa velikim odnosom koncentracija jona kobalta i cinka, gustinom struje od 4 A dm–2, pa su ovi parametri izabrani za analizu uticaja pulsirajućeg režima taloženja, sa ciljem da se ispitaju parametri taloženja prevlaka Zn–Co legura pulsirajućom strujom, kojima bi se dalje poboljšala koroziona stabilnost. Pošto je u uslovima taloženja metala pulsirajućom strujom moguće znatno povećati katodnu gustinu struje, a da se dobije ravnomernija prevlaka u odnosu na taloženje konstantnom strujom [10,18], prevlake su taložene i manjom srednjom gustinom struje (2 A dm–2). Praćen je uticaj katodnog vremena i srednje gustine struje taloženja na iskorišćenje struje, hrapavost i izgled prevlaka, kao i korozione osobine prevlaka legura
